> Create a two-sample Z-test single-precision floating-point results object.
``bash`
npm install @stdlib/stats-base-ztest-two-sample-results-float32
`javascript`
var Float32Results = require( '@stdlib/stats-base-ztest-two-sample-results-float32' );
#### Float32Results( \[arg\[, byteOffset\[, byteLength]]] )
Returns a two-sample Z-test single-precision floating-point results object.
`javascript`
var results = new Float32Results();
// returns {...}
The function supports the following parameters:
- arg: an [ArrayBuffer][@stdlib/array/buffer] or a data object (_optional_).
- byteOffset: byte offset (_optional_).
- byteLength: maximum byte length (_optional_).
A data object argument is an object having one or more of the following properties:
- rejected: boolean indicating whether the null hypothesis was rejected.
- alternative: the alternative hypothesis (e.g., 'two-sided', 'less', or 'greater').Float32Array
- alpha: significance level.
- pValue: p-value.
- statistic: test statistic.
- ci: confidence interval as a [][@stdlib/array/float32].x
- nullValue: difference in means under the null hypothesis.
- xmean: sample mean of .y
- ymean: sample mean of .

#### Float32Results.prototype.toString( \[options] )
Serializes a results object to a formatted string.
`javascript
var results = new Float32Results();
// returns {...}
// ...
var v = results.toString();
// returns
`
The method supports the following options:
- digits: number of digits to display after decimal points. Default: 4.true
- decision: boolean indicating whether to show the test decision. Default: .
Example output:
`text
Two-sample Z-test
Alternative hypothesis: True difference in means is less than 1.0
pValue: 0.0406
statistic: 9.9901
95% confidence interval: [9.7821, 10.4451]
Test Decision: Reject null in favor of alternative at 5% significance level
`

- A results object is a [struct][@stdlib/dstructs/struct] providing a fixed-width composite data structure for storing two-sample Z-test results and providing an ABI-stable data layout for JavaScript-C interoperation.
`javascript
var Float32Array = require( '@stdlib/array-float32' );
var Results = require( '@stdlib/stats-base-ztest-two-sample-results-float32' );
var results = new Results({
'rejected': true,
'alpha': 0.05,
'pValue': 0.0132,
'statistic': 2.4773,
'nullValue': 0.0,
'xmean': 3.7561,
'ymean': 3.0129,
'ci': new Float32Array( [ 0.1552, 1.3311 ] ),
'alternative': 'two-sided'
});
var str = results.toString({
'format': 'linear'
});
console.log( str );
`

#### stdlib_stats_ztest_two_sample_float32_results
Structure for holding single-precision floating-point test results.
`c
#include
#include
struct stdlib_stats_ztest_two_sample_float32_results {
// Boolean indicating whether the null hypothesis was rejected:
bool rejected;
// Alternative hypothesis:
int8_t alternative;
// Significance level:
float alpha;
// p-value:
float pValue;
// Test statistic:
float statistic;
// Confidence interval:
float ci[ 2 ];
// Difference in means under the null hypothesis:
float nullValue;
// Sample mean of x:
float xmean;
// Sample mean of y:`
float ymean;
};
